HTS announces environmental grant program for 2022 | News, Sports, Jobs

Submitted photo
A grant from the Environmental Fund helped to finance the installation of the stairs at Thompson Park and the patio.

EAST LIVERPOOL- Heritage Thermal Services is pleased to inform you that applications for its environmental grants program are now open. Schools and non-profit organizations within a 15-mile radius from the facility are encouraged to apply.

Projects that benefit the environment in their locality are eligible for grants in amounts up to $1000. This year, there are $6,500 in total.

Applications can be downloaded from the HTS Facebook Page or by calling 330.386.2194. Deadline to apply is April 18. Grants will be granted shortly after.

11 non-profit organizations received $7,730 last year to help finance their respective green projects. Since 1998, the grant program has been in existence for dozens of local organizations. They have received a total $114,430 to keep the community cleaner.
